Ruling

WHEREFORE, from the totality of the evidence presented before us, the Court finds accused, Renato Bracia, guilty beyond reasonable doubt of the crime of Murder and hereby sentences him to suffer the penalty of Reclusion Perpetua ; to indemnify the heirs of Restituto Barcebal, Jr. the amount of P50,000.00 for his death; to pay the heirs of the deceased the amount of P42,300.00 in actual damages; P100,000.00 for the unearned income of the deceased; and, to pay the costs. With respect to accused, Eddie Boy Bercasio, who died after his escape from his detention at the Albay Provincial Jail, the case against him is hereby DISMISSED. SO ORDERED.
